COMMUNITY NEWS
- ➤ Alamo Fire Chief RC Flores advised pool-goers today to supervise children, use approved flotation devices, and for weak swimmers to avoid the deep end—he also warned against drinking alcohol near water and swimming in drainage canals as many head to pools this Memorial Day weekend to beat the heat. CULTURE NEWS
- ➤ Elva M. Cerda, director of the McAllen Heritage Center, said at a recent event that the center will add a two-level annex with 4,000 square feet for more exhibit space. She asked McAllen residents to visit the museum and share its story—helping more people learn about the city’s past. Rio Grande Guardian
GOVERNMENT NEWS
- ➤ Texas lawmakers passed House Bill 1586 on Sunday, allowing parents to print vaccine exemption forms from home (replacing the current mail order process) and the bill now awaits House approval before reaching Governor Abbott. Supporters praise the change for easing the process (while critics fear it may reduce vaccination rates and lead to more disease outbreaks). The Texas Tribune
